Master the Art of Beard Grooming with Essential Tips and Tricks

Beard grooming is an art that requires patience, skill, and knowledge. To help you master this art, we’ve compiled some essential tips and tricks that will elevate your beard game and keep your facial hair looking its best.

  1. Invest in the right tools: To achieve precise grooming, it’s essential to have the right tools. Invest in a high-quality beard trimmer, scissors, beard comb, and brush. These tools will help you maintain a well-groomed and polished beard.
  2. Start with a clean canvas: Before grooming your beard, wash it with a gentle beard shampoo. This will remove dirt, oils, and any product buildup. Follow up with a conditioner to keep your beard moisturized and soft.
  3. Trim regularly: Regular trimming is crucial to keep your beard in shape. Use a trimmer or scissors to trim any stray or split ends. Trim your beard in the direction of hair growth for a clean and even look.
  4. Comb and brush daily: Use a beard comb or brush to detangle your beard and distribute natural oils evenly. This will prevent knots, keep your beard looking neat, and stimulate hair follicles for healthy growth.
  5. Moisturize with beard oil: Beard oil is a Men’s grooming supplies game-changer for beard care. Apply a few drops of beard oil to your fingertips and massage it into your beard and the skin beneath. Beard oil moisturizes the hair, reduces itchiness, and promotes a healthy shine.
  6. Shape and style with beard balm: Beard balm provides both styling and conditioning benefits. Warm a small amount between your palms and apply it to your beard, shaping and styling as desired. The balm provides hold, tames flyaways, and adds a touch of shine.
  7. Don’t neglect the neckline: A well-defined neckline adds structure to your beard. Use a trimmer or razor to create a clean line just above your Adam’s apple. This will give your beard a polished and intentional look.
  8. Be patient with growth: Growing a beard takes time and patience. Avoid trimming too much during the early stages of growth. Instead, focus on maintaining a neat appearance and let your beard fill in naturally.
  9. Take care of your skin: A healthy beard starts with healthy skin. Moisturize your face daily and exfoliate regularly to remove dead skin cells and promote a clear complexion. This will create a conducive environment for beard growth.
  10. Embrace a healthy lifestyle: Good beard grooming goes hand in hand with overall wellness. Eat a balanced diet, exercise regularly, and get enough sleep. These factors contribute to healthy hair growth and a vibrant beard.
